Summary
Security update for libcaca
Details

This update for libcaca fixes the following issues:

  • CVE-2021-30498, CVE-2021-30499: If an image has a size of 0x0, when exporting, no data is written and space is allocated for the header only, not taking into account that sprintf appends a NUL byte (bsc#1184751, bsc#1184752).
